Los Angeles-based Peninsula Pacific says they are looking at moving the DiamondJacks Casino in Bossier City to Tangipahoa Parish near the Robert exit on I-12. Before considering a move, Manager Brent Stevens says he’d like to get some input from the Tangipahoa community.

Stevens says the public can weigh in at community-conversations-la-dot-com. He says the other option they are considering is spending over 100-million dollars to upgrade DiamondJacks in Bossier City.
A group of bipartisan state senators is urging Governor Edwards to call a special session this month to approve legislation to fix a one-billion dollar revenue shortfall for next fiscal year. Edwards is waiting to hear from House Republicans on what tax proposals they will consider.
Many Entergy Louisiana customers have suffered sticker shock after seeing their most recent bill, following the extreme cold snap in January. For many, the storm restoration fee went up. Customer Service Director Sheila Pounders explains…

Pounders says Entergy is willing to work with customers if they can’t pay their bill.
LSU Professor Tammy Dugas has developed a stent that releases red wine antioxidants to treat heart disease. Dugas says the red wine can prevent excess tissue from building up and blood vessels from narrowing. Dugas explains how researchers learned red wine can benefit the heart….
